COMPARATIVE ANALYSIS OF PERFORMANCE AND EFFECTIVENESS OF LARAVEL AND NODE.JS FRAMEWORKS IN WEB DEVELOPMENT
Abstract
Choosing an appropriate backend framework is essential for modern web development, particularly in balancing performance and development effectiveness. This study compares Laravel (PHP) and Node.js (JavaScript) through the development of a To-Do List REST API. A quantitative experimental approach was applied using performance indicators including Response Time, Throughput, Resource Usage (CPU & RAM), and Development Experience (development time and maintainability). Load testing was conducted using k6 with 50 virtual users. The results demonstrate a clear performance distinction. Node.js outperforms Laravel in I/O-bound operations (CRUD), achieving up to three times higher throughput with stable CPU utilization around 11%, making it suitable for high-scalability scenarios. Conversely, Laravel shows better stability in CPU-bound processes such as authentication and encryption, while Node.js exhibits blocking behavior under certain conditions. In terms of development effectiveness, Laravel is slightly faster, requiring 78 minutes compared to 83 minutes for Node.js, due to its opinionated architecture and mature ecosystem. The study concludes that framework selection depends on project priorities: Laravel is preferable for rapid development and computational stability, whereas Node.js is ideal for high data-traffic environments.
Downloads
References
W. Hadinata and L. Stianingsih, "Analisis Perbandingan Performa Restfull Api Antara Express.Js Dengan Laravel Framework," Jurnal Informatika dan Teknik Elektro Terapan (JITET), vol. 12, no. 1, 2024.
A. S. Azzahidi, B. Wijayanto, and A. Darmawan, "Performance evaluation of backend frameworks for REST API: A comparative study of Spring Boot, Flask, Express.js, Laravel FrankenPHP, and Gin," Jurnal Teknik Informatika (JUTIF), vol. 6, no. 4, pp. 2405-2419, 2025.
A. Amarulloh, K. Kurniasih, and M. Muchlis, "Analisis Perbandingan Performa Web Service Rest Menggunakan Framework Laravel, Django, Dan Node Js Untuk Akses Data Dengan Aplikasi Website," Jurnal Teknik Informatika, vol. 9, no. 1, pp. 14-19, 2023.
T. Purwanto, "Analisa Perbandingan Kinerja Rest Api Dengan Framework Flask, Laravel, Dan Express Js," Scientia Sacra: Jurnal Sains, Teknologi dan Masyarakat, vol. 3, no. 4, pp. 49-55, 2023.
A. N. J. A. M. Al, W. H. N. Putra, and D. W. Brata, "Perbandingan Pengujian Performance Framework Laravel Dan Lumen Pada Arsitektur Berbasis Service Sobat-Ps Menggunakan Jmeter Dan Postman (Studi Kasus: Kups Kalimantan Utara)," Jurnal Sistem Informasi, Teknologi Informasi, dan Edukasi Sistem Informasi, vol. 5, no. 2, pp. 120-138, 2024.
F. Arcelli Fontana, V. Ferme, and I. Pigazzini, "Benchmarking maintainability metrics: a modern approach to software quality," arXiv preprint arXiv:2402.01917, 2024.
A. C. Rompis and R. F. Aji, "Perbandingan performa kinerja Node.js, PHP, dan Python dalam aplikasi REST," CogITo Smart Journal, vol. 9, no. 1, pp. 88-97, 2023.
R. Kurniawan and E. Syahputra, "Pengembangan REST API dengan pendekatan minimum viable product (MVP) pada sistem informasi," Jurnal Rekayasa Sistem dan Teknologi Informasi, vol. 7, no. 1, pp. 45-58, 2023.
A. Putra, B. Santoso, and C. Pratama, "Penerapan arsitektur REST API menggunakan prinsip separation of concerns pada pengembangan perangkat lunak," Jurnal Informatika dan Teknologi Perangkat Lunak, vol. 4, no. 2, pp. 115-128, 2022.
H. Wijaya, "Evaluasi performa dan efektivitas framework web backend dalam pengembangan aplikasi skala produksi," Jurnal Ilmu Komputer dan Sistem Informasi, vol. 9, no. 3, pp. 210-222, 2022.
C. Treude, M. A. Storey, and D. Ford, "An actionable framework for understanding and improving developer experience," arXiv preprint arXiv:2205.06352, 2022.
R. G. Guntara and V. Azkarin, "Implementasi dan Pengujian REST API Sistem Reservasi Ruang Rapat dengan Metode Black Box Testing," Jurnal Minfo Polgan, vol. 12, no. 1, pp. 1229-1238, 2023.
Y. Ariyanto, M. F. F. Rachmad, and D. Puspitasari, "Laravel framework and native PHP: Comparison in the creation of rest API," Matrix: Jurnal Manajemen Teknologi Dan Informatika, vol. 14, no. 2, pp. 66-73, 2024.
F. Sinlae, R. Irwanda, M. R. Maulana, and A. Syahputra, "Penggunaan framework Laravel dalam membangun aplikasi website berbasis PHP," Jurnal Sistem dan Manajemen Database (JSMD), vol. 2, no. 2, pp. 119-132, 2024.
L. Rahmawati and S. Sumarsono, "Desain Pengembangan Website dengan Arsitektur Model View Controller pada Framework Laravel," Jurnal Teknologi Dan Sistem Informasi Bisnis, vol. 6, no. 4, pp. 785-790, 2024.
A. Ramadhani, N. Iriadi, and R. Hidayat, "Implementasi Teknologi Rest Api Dengan Node Js Untuk Aplikasi Rekomendasi Destinasi Wisata," Indonesian Journal Computer Science, vol. 4, no. 1, pp. 22-29, 2025.
D. A. Syahrony, "Analisis Perbandingan Performa dan Resource Management Backend Framework Golang, Node.js, Python dalam API Web Service," Doctoral dissertation, Politeknik Negeri Jember, 2025.

This work is licensed under a Creative Commons Attribution-NonCommercial 4.0 International License.



